About
The RapidCube-10 is Rapid Cubes’ flight-proven nanosatellite platform based on the TUBiX10 design licensed from TU Berlin — a platform with in-orbit heritage since February 2018 when four TUBiX10 units were launched as the S-NET mission demonstrating inter-satellite communication. A fifth TUBiX10 was launched as SALSAT in 2020.
The RapidCube-10 accommodates payloads up to 4–5 kg with 4.5 W average / 35 W peak power. It features S-band and UHF telemetry/telecommand links alongside an X-band high-speed downlink capable of up to 100 Mbps. Its failure-tolerant architecture and flight-proven heritage make it a reliable choice for demanding LEO missions.
